Proper installation is critical to the long term success of chain link fencing. Correct post depth, secure concrete footings, accurate spacing, and proper tensioning ensure the fencing remains tight and upright year after year. NPR Fence takes extra care during installation to prevent sagging, leaning, and premature wear caused by soil movement and heavy weather exposure.

FAQs for Fencing & Automatic Gate Services in Snohomish County
How do I protect my fence from ground moisture and rot?
Proper footing depth, treated posts, and gravel bases at post holes help reduce moisture contact. Sealing or staining wood and choosing moisture-resistant materials like vinyl or aluminum also extend fence life in damp environments.
What factors should be considered when planning an automatic gate?
Consider driveway width, slope, vehicle size, daily usage, access controls (remote, keypad, phone), and weather exposure. We assess site conditions and recommend the best gate style and operator for performance and convenience.
Do fences in Snohomish County require permits?
Permit requirements vary by city and property type. Some areas may require permits for fence height or locations near easements. We help you understand local regulations and plan your fence layout accordingly.
